When it comes to business opportunities, both Tokyo and Amsterdam are vibrant cities with unique offerings for entrepreneurs and investors. In this blog post, we will compare the business environment in these two cities to help you make an informed decision about where to establish or expand your business. Tokyo, the bustling capital of Japan, is known for its fast-paced business culture and technological innovation. It is home to a large number of multinational corporations and has a highly educated workforce. Doing business in Tokyo offers access to a robust market with a population of over 14 million people, making it an attractive destination for companies looking to scale their operations. On the other hand, Amsterdam, the capital of the Netherlands, is a hub for creative industries and sustainable business practices. The city has a strong focus on entrepreneurship and innovation, with a thriving startup ecosystem and access to venture capital. Amsterdam is also known for its high quality of life, making it an appealing location for employees and expatriates. In terms of business regulations, Tokyo and Amsterdam have their own unique set of rules and requirements. Japan has a reputation for having a strict regulatory environment, with complex procedures for starting a business and obtaining licenses. On the other hand, the Netherlands is known for its business-friendly policies and transparent regulatory frameworks, making it easier for entrepreneurs to navigate the legal landscape. When it comes to networking opportunities, both Tokyo and Amsterdam offer a range of business events, conferences, and networking groups to help entrepreneurs connect with industry peers and potential partners. Tokyo has a strong tradition of networking through formal business associations and corporate events, while Amsterdam is known for its informal networking culture and emphasis on collaboration. In conclusion, both Tokyo and Amsterdam offer unique advantages for businesses looking to establish a presence in a global city. Tokyo provides access to a large and dynamic market, while Amsterdam offers a supportive ecosystem for startups and a high quality of life for employees. Ultimately, the choice between these two cities will depend on your business goals, industry focus, and personal preferences. Whichever city you choose, both Tokyo and Amsterdam have a lot to offer for ambitious entrepreneurs and forward-thinking businesses.
